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,209 in Tbilisi versus $840 in Kota Kinabalu.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,867 in Tbilisi versus $1,352 in Kota Kinabalu.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$2,526 in Tbilisi versus $1,865 in Kota Kinabalu.

Living in Tbilisi is roughly 44% more expensive than Kota Kinabalu, driven mainly by Eating Out.

Both cities sit below the global median: Tbilisi 10% lower, Kota Kinabalu 37% lower.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$693 in Tbilisi and $372 in Kota Kinabalu.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Tbilisi pays 13%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$43.00 in Tbilisi vs $19.00 in Kota Kinabalu. Groceries flip the comparison at $203 vs $269, with Tbilisi cheaper for home cooking.
